Alumni Update - Brad Kubis (Bethany)
Bethany junior Brad Kubis, a Hopewell High School gradute, continued to pull in awards following a standout season, as he was recently named Third Team All-Mideast Region by both D3Baseball.com and the American Baseball Coaches Association (ABCA).This is the first time Kubis has earned All-Region in his career and comes in the first season D3Baseball.com has started selecting All-Region teams. Kubis was named a Third Team All-American by the national web site following his freshman year in 2010.
This season’s recognition comes after Kubis posted a .372 batting average with one home run, six doubles, 27 RBI, 25 walks and a .482 on-base percentage.
Not only was he stellar with the bat, but he recorded another strong season as the Bison closer. Kubis made a team-best 14 appearances out of the bullpen and had a PAC-high seven saves. He struck out 12 and had a 3.78 ERA in 16 2/3 innings of work.
His performance this season earned Kubis the third All-PAC award of his career with Second Team laurels. According to Bison head coach Rick Carver, the All-Region distinction adds to an already stellar career that includes a Bethany record 24 saves and a .392 batting average that is fourth-best all-time at the school.
“Brad is very deserving of any accolades he earns,” said Carver. “He truly warrants to be listed among the top players in the region.”
